Ankylosing spondylitis (AS) is a chronic inflammatory disorder. Micro RNAs (miRNAs), small noncoding RNA molecules, can function as either oncogenes or tumor suppressor genes. Altered miRNA expression has been implicated in the pathogenesis of several diseases. Therefore, we aimed to explore the effects of miR-196a2 T/C (rs11614913) variant profile on susceptibility to AS in a Turkish population. Blood samples were collected from 78 AS patients and 79 controls.
